A delicious and refreshing bruschetta topped with a creamy paneer and curd spread, caramelized onions, and sautéed cherry tomatoes.

Ingredients
- 2piecebread toasts
- 250gpaneer
- 250gthick curd
- 6clovegarlic
- 1tbsplemon juice
- 1tbsphoney
- 1tbspcoriander leaves
- 1pieceonion
- 1tspoil
- 100gcherry tomatoes
- Salt as per taste
- Pepper powder as per taste
How to make Tomato Bruschetta
In a pan, add oil.
Add chopped onion and sauté until it changes color.
Add 2-3 chopped garlic cloves and sauté briefly.
Switch off the flame and keep the mixture aside.
In a mixer jar, add paneer, curd, lemon juice, honey, salt, and pepper. Blend to make a thick paste.
Pour the paste into a bowl.
Add caramelized onion and garlic into the paste.
Add some coriander leaves and mix well.
Refrigerate the dip for 1-2 hours until it thickens.
In a pan, sauté cherry tomatoes until they become soft.
Toast the bread.
Spread the paste on the toasted bread using a spoon or butter knife.
Add sautéed cherry tomatoes on top and enjoy.
Tips & Tricks
Ensure the dip is well-refrigerated to achieve the right consistency.
You can add a pinch of chili flakes for an extra kick.
FAQS
Can I use a different type of cheese instead of paneer?
Yes, you can substitute paneer with other cheeses like ricotta or cream cheese for a different flavor and texture.
How long can I store the bruschetta spread in the refrigerator?
The bruschetta spread can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days in an airtight container.
What type of bread works best for bruschetta?
A crusty bread like a baguette or ciabatta is ideal for bruschetta as it holds up well to the toppings.
Can I make the spread ahead of time?
Yes, you can prepare the spread a day in advance and refrigerate it. Just give it a good stir before serving.
Is there a vegetarian alternative to honey?
Yes, you can use maple syrup or agave nectar as a vegetarian alternative to honey in this recipe.
